The CWE object represents a weakness in a software system that can be exploited by a threat actor to perform an attack. The CWE object is based on the Common Weakness Enumeration (CWE) catalog.

uid

  • Type: string_t
  • Requirement: required

The Common Weakness Enumeration unique number assigned to a specific weakness. A CWE Identifier begins “CWE” followed by a sequence of digits that acts as a unique identifier. For example: CWE-123.

caption

  • Type: string_t
  • Requirement: optional

The caption assigned to the Common Weakness Enumeration unique identifier.

src_url

  • Type: url_t
  • Requirement: optional

URL pointing to the CWE Specification. For more information see CWE.
